If a boy moves from his house to his school that is 20m from his home towards south. He goes in the north direction thinking it south direction and walks for 20 m, until he realizes his mistake. How much more distance and in which direction he must walk in order to reach the actual destination?

A. <p>40 m in Southeast direction</p>

B. <p>20 m in South direction</p>

C. <p>40 m in South direction</p>

D. <p>60 m in North direction</p>

Right Answer is: C

SOLUTION

 

The boy started from Point O and he walked 20m in the north direction and reached at point A. he thought that Point A is his actual destination. However, his actual destination is Point B. so he must walk 40m in south direction to reach his actual destination.
